Customizing the Microsoft .NET Framework Common Language Runtime

Index

[SYMBOL] [A] [B] [C] [D] [E] [F] [G] [H] [I] [L] [M] [N] [O] [P] [R] [S] [T] [U] [V] [W] [Z] heap management

host control objectshost protection

     annotation of .NET class libraries

     availability guideline for     CAS compared to 2nd     category overview

     cocoon model with

     defined

     EApiCategories enumeration

     exceptions generated by

     external process management category     external threading category

     full trust exemption     HostProtectionResource enumeration     ICLRHostProtectionManager 2nd 3rd

     limited .NET library annotation for    manager. [See host protection manager]

     may leak on abort category     purpose of     scalability issues

     security infrastructure category

     self-affecting process management category

     self-affecting threading category

     SetProtectedCategories method 2nd     shared state category

     specifying categories to block

     SQL Server 2005 model     steps for enabling

     synchronization category

     user interface categoryhost protection manager     defined

     implementation

     pointer

     purpose of

     role

host-implemented manager discovery

HostExecutionContext property

HostExecutionContextManager 2nd

hosting API

     abstraction layer nature of

     associating application domain managers with processes

     callbacks

    CorBindToRuntimeEx. [See CorBindToRuntimeEx function]

     defined 2nd

     definition file     domain-neutral code loading     event handling

     ICLRRuntimeHost    initial COM interface of. [See ICLRRuntimeHost]

     LockClrVersion

    managers. [See hosting managers]    memory management. [See memory managers]    mscoree.dll. [See mscoree.dll]

     mscoree.idl

     table of functions

hosting interfaces, domain-neutral assembly specification

hosting managers

    application domains. [See application domain managers]    assembly loading. [See assembly loading managers]

     CLR events manager     CLR implemented     CLR queries of host control classes

     debugging manager 2nd     defined

     discovery of     failure policy manager 2nd    garbage collection. [See garbage collection managers]

     GetCLRManager method

     GetHostManager method 2nd

     host implemented

     host protection manager 2nd 3rd 4th     host-supplied host control classes

     I/O completion manager 2nd

     ICLRControl 2nd     IHostControl

     interface nomenclature

    memory. [See memory managers]     optional nature of     primary interfaces of

     programming model enforcement

     SetHostControl method

     synchronization managers 2nd 3rd 4th

     table of

     thread pool managers 2nd 3rd

     threading managers 2nd

HostRuntime assemblies

hosts

    API for. [See hosting API]

     control objects

    default. [See default CLR host]

     defined

     HostExecutionContext 2nd 3rd

     HostRuntime assemblies    managers. [See hosting managers]    protection. [See host protection]

    security. [See HostSecurityManager class]HostSecurityManager class

     application domain managers with

     calling with AppDomainManager 2nd     cocoon sample implementation     DetermineApplicationTrust method

     DomainPolicy method

     Flags method

     Flags property

     HostSecurityManager method

     ProvideAssemblyEvidence method 2nd     purpose of

Категории